What’s the Average Electric Bike Cost in India?
When you hear the word electric bike, the first thing that pops up is price. The electric bike cost in India usually starts around ₹1 lakh and can go up to ₹1.5 lakh, depending on the model and features.
Now, if you’re looking for a low-cost electric bike, you can still find great options around ₹1 lakh or slightly less, especially from trusted names like Revolt Motors. These bikes are built to match Indian roads and wallets — simple, efficient, and ready to roll.
But here’s the real deal: while the upfront cost might look higher than a petrol bike, the running cost is peanuts in comparison. You can literally ride hundreds of kilometers for the price of one tank of petrol. Sounds like a sweet deal, right?
Why Do Electric Bikes Cost What They Do?
Let’s keep it real — electric bikes aren’t just regular bikes with batteries. They pack some serious technology inside. Here’s what contributes to the electric bike cost:
Battery Quality – The battery is like the heart of the bike. A high-quality lithium-ion battery can last years, offering better range and performance.
Motor Power – More power means smoother rides and better pickup. Bikes with higher motor capacity usually cost a bit more.
Range and Speed – If you want a bike that can go 120 km on one charge, it’ll cost more than one that covers 60 km.
Smart Features – App connectivity, digital displays, and remote controls can increase the price but also make the ride more fun and futuristic.
So yes, there’s a reason behind every rupee you spend. It’s not just a bike — it’s technology, innovation, and comfort wrapped into one.

Comparing Costs: Electric vs Petrol Bikes
Let’s play a little numbers game. Suppose you spend ₹150 per day on petrol for your regular bike. That’s around ₹4,500 a month or over ₹50,000 a year.
Now, compare that with charging an electric bike. Even if you charge it daily, your electricity bill might go up by just ₹300–₹400 a month. You could easily save around ₹40,000 every year — enough to fund your next road trip!
So while the electric bike cost might feel higher upfront, it’s the long-term savings that really make it worth it. You’re paying once, but saving for years.
What Affects the Running Cost of an Electric Bike?
Electric bikes are super affordable to run, but a few things still affect your overall cost:
Charging habits – Charging at night during off-peak hours can save you money.
Riding style – Smooth acceleration and balanced speeds keep your battery healthy.
Maintenance – Regular checks ensure longer battery life and consistent performance.
Battery care – Avoid draining your battery completely before recharging. It keeps it healthy longer.
Think of it like caring for your phone battery — simple habits can make it last way longer.
